- Summary
- Strike bound, production barely ticking over; that was the scene at Ford’s Liverpool plant. It was a similar picture at Dagenham. Penal clauses in a new £5 million pay and productivity deal spurred the three main unions to call their members out. A temporary High Court injunction against them applied for by the management was granted and then overruled. The strike was still on; the production lines non-productive.
